<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en-GB">
	<id>https://coptr.digipres.org/api.php?action=feedcontributions&amp;feedformat=atom&amp;user=Wader</id>
	<title>COPTR - User contributions [en-gb]</title>
	<link rel="self" type="application/atom+xml" href="https://coptr.digipres.org/api.php?action=feedcontributions&amp;feedformat=atom&amp;user=Wader"/>
	<link rel="alternate" type="text/html" href="https://coptr.digipres.org/Special:Contributions/Wader"/>
	<updated>2026-05-25T04:43:39Z</updated>
	<subtitle>User contributions</subtitle>
	<generator>MediaWiki 1.35.14</generator>
	<entry>
		<id>https://coptr.digipres.org/index.php?title=Fq&amp;diff=6022</id>
		<title>Fq</title>
		<link rel="alternate" type="text/html" href="https://coptr.digipres.org/index.php?title=Fq&amp;diff=6022"/>
		<updated>2022-12-19T21:11:34Z</updated>

		<summary type="html">&lt;p&gt;Wader: /* Description */&lt;/p&gt;
&lt;hr /&gt;
&lt;div&gt;{{Infobox tool&lt;br /&gt;
|purpose=Tool, language and decoders for working with binary data.&lt;br /&gt;
|homepage=https://github.com/wader/fq&lt;br /&gt;
|sourcecode=https://github.com/wader/fq&lt;br /&gt;
|license=MIT and BSD&lt;br /&gt;
|cost=Free and open source&lt;br /&gt;
|platforms=macOS, Linux and Winodows&lt;br /&gt;
|language=golang&lt;br /&gt;
|formats_in=CSV (Comma Separated Values), XML, PNG, TIFF, SVG, JPEG, GIF, JSON, YAML, TOML, MP4, MP3, Matroka&lt;br /&gt;
|formats_out=XML, JSON, YAML, TOML, CSV&lt;br /&gt;
|function=Access, Validation, Binary &amp;amp; Hexidecimal Editing, Discovery, Repair, Quality Assurance, Policy, File Format Identification, File Recovery, Forensic, Metadata Extraction&lt;br /&gt;
|content=Binary Data, Container, Metadata&lt;br /&gt;
}}&lt;br /&gt;
{{Infobox tool details}}&lt;br /&gt;
== Description ==&lt;br /&gt;
&amp;lt;!-- Describe the what the tool does, focusing on it's digital preservation value. Keep it factual. --&amp;gt;&lt;br /&gt;
fq is inspired by the well known jq tool and language and allows you to work with binary formats the same way you would using jq. In addition it can present data like a hex viewer, transform, slice and concatenate binary data. It also supports nested formats and has an interactive REPL with auto-completion.&lt;br /&gt;
&lt;br /&gt;
It was originally designed to query, inspect and debug media codecs and containers like mp4, flac, mp3, jpeg. But has since then been extended to support a variety of formats like executables, packet captures (with TCP reassembly) and serialization formats like JSON, YAML, XML, ASN1 BER, Avro, CBOR, protobuf. In addition it also has functions to work with URL:s, convert to/from hex, number bases, search for things etc.&lt;br /&gt;
&lt;br /&gt;
In summary it aims to be jq, hexdump, dd and gdb for files combined into one.&lt;br /&gt;
&lt;br /&gt;
== User Experiences ==&lt;br /&gt;
&amp;lt;!-- Add hotlinks to user experiences with the tool (eg. blog posts). These should illustrate the effectiveness (or otherwise) of the tool. Use a bullet list. --&amp;gt;&lt;/div&gt;</summary>
		<author><name>Wader</name></author>
	</entry>
	<entry>
		<id>https://coptr.digipres.org/index.php?title=Fq&amp;diff=6021</id>
		<title>Fq</title>
		<link rel="alternate" type="text/html" href="https://coptr.digipres.org/index.php?title=Fq&amp;diff=6021"/>
		<updated>2022-12-19T21:10:40Z</updated>

		<summary type="html">&lt;p&gt;Wader: Created page with &amp;quot;{{Infobox tool |purpose=Tool, language and decoders for working with binary data. |homepage=https://github.com/wader/fq |sourcecode=https://github.com/wader/fq |license=MIT an...&amp;quot;&lt;/p&gt;
&lt;hr /&gt;
&lt;div&gt;{{Infobox tool&lt;br /&gt;
|purpose=Tool, language and decoders for working with binary data.&lt;br /&gt;
|homepage=https://github.com/wader/fq&lt;br /&gt;
|sourcecode=https://github.com/wader/fq&lt;br /&gt;
|license=MIT and BSD&lt;br /&gt;
|cost=Free and open source&lt;br /&gt;
|platforms=macOS, Linux and Winodows&lt;br /&gt;
|language=golang&lt;br /&gt;
|formats_in=CSV (Comma Separated Values), XML, PNG, TIFF, SVG, JPEG, GIF, JSON, YAML, TOML, MP4, MP3, Matroka&lt;br /&gt;
|formats_out=XML, JSON, YAML, TOML, CSV&lt;br /&gt;
|function=Access, Validation, Binary &amp;amp; Hexidecimal Editing, Discovery, Repair, Quality Assurance, Policy, File Format Identification, File Recovery, Forensic, Metadata Extraction&lt;br /&gt;
|content=Binary Data, Container, Metadata&lt;br /&gt;
}}&lt;br /&gt;
{{Infobox tool details}}&lt;br /&gt;
== Description ==&lt;br /&gt;
&amp;lt;!-- Describe the what the tool does, focusing on it's digital preservation value. Keep it factual. --&amp;gt;&lt;br /&gt;
&lt;br /&gt;
== User Experiences ==&lt;br /&gt;
&amp;lt;!-- Add hotlinks to user experiences with the tool (eg. blog posts). These should illustrate the effectiveness (or otherwise) of the tool. Use a bullet list. --&amp;gt;&lt;/div&gt;</summary>
		<author><name>Wader</name></author>
	</entry>
</feed>